Abstract:

Objective: To observe the clinical effect of Jinfeng Pill combined with recombinant human growth hormone (rhGH) on endometrial receptivity in patients with thin endometrium and infertility. Methods: 80 infertile patients with thin endometrium in the department of reproductive medicine of our hospital from December 2018 to December 2019 were included. The patients with thin endometrial infertility were treated with Jinfeng Wan and recombinant human growth hormone (40 cases) in the observation group, and only routinely treated (40 cases) in the control group. Endometrial thickness, endometrial typing, subendometrial blood flow, clinical pregnancy rate, and abortion rate were compared between the two groups. Results: There were no significant differences in the age of egg retrieval, infertility, body mass index (BMI), basic follicle stimulating hormone (FSH), number of embryo transfers, embryo transfer, and the endometrial type, subendometrial blood flow type, endometrial thickness before treatment between the two groups (P>0.05). The endometrial thickness of the observation group was higher than that of the control group on the day of transplantation, and the pregnancy rates of type A and type B endometrial patients were higher than that of type C endometrial patients. The pregnancy rate of patients with type II and type III endometrial blood flow was higher than that of patients with type I endometrial blood flow (P<0.05). The clinical pregnancy rate was higher and the miscarriage rate lower in the observation group when compared with the control group (P<0.05). Conclusions: Jinfeng Pill combined with rhGH can improve endometrial receptivity in patients with thin-endometrial infertility, thereby increase clinical pregnancy rate and improve pregnancy outcomes.
